Dainty Ways Wins Double at Greymouth

Per Press Association. GREYMOUTH, Last Night. The Greymouth meeting concluded m glorious weather. There was a good attendance and a bright feature ot the meeting were the excellent despatches by Mr. R. E. Hatch, for in two days there was not one bad start with the large fields. The track was good. A fight shower fell before the last race, 'fbe totalisator handled £6S2I) 10s in comparison with £10,031 10s last year. The total for the meeting was £13,430 10s, as compared with £17,802 10s. Results:— TRIAL STAKES/ of 70 sovs.j 51 furlongs. 0 BALRAIZE, 8.13 (G. Sale) .... 1 8 DUTCH PRINCESS, 8.13 (M.
